Types of Flower Earrings

The main types of flower earrings are defined by how they sit on your ear and how much movement they have. Studs tend to feel more subtle, while drops and dangles bring in more motion.
- Studs: Small and close to the ear. Easy to wear all day, and they rarely ask for attention.
- Drops: Sitting just below the lobe, they shift slightly when you turn your head. That motion makes a difference.
- Hoops with floral details: A familiar shape with a softer edge. It feels easy, with just enough detail to notice.
- Threaders or dangles: Longer and lighter, with more swing. They stand out more with tied-back hair.
- Cluster styles: A few small flowers grouped together. They add texture and sit a little fuller on the ear.
When looking at types of flower earrings, think about how your day usually moves. That usually points you in the right direction.

Common Materials Used in Flower Earrings
Materials shape how a piece looks, feels, and holds up over time.
- Gold: Warm and easy to pair. Gold flower earrings blend into everyday outfits and work across both casual and dressy looks.
- Sterling silver: Bright and cool-toned. Silver flower earrings look fresh, especially with lighter colors.
- Enamel or resin: These bring in color, from soft pastels to brighter tones.
- Gemstones or crystals: A bit of shine, often placed at the center of the flower.
-
Pearls: Smooth and subtle, adding a soft contrast to the shape.
You’ll also come across handmade flower earrings that mix materials. Those small differences give each pair its own character.

What Do Flower Earrings Mean?
Flowers carry meaning, and that naturally carries into jewelry.
- Roses: Often tied to love and connection. A shape people recognize right away.
- Daisies: Light and simple. Usually linked to fresh starts or easy moments.
- Lotus: Connected to growth and change. Leans more personal.
- Cherry blossoms: A nod to passing time and seasons. Soft, though still noticeable.
- Custom floral designs: Sometimes it’s as simple as choosing a flower you recognize or naturally gravitate toward.
Some people choose based on meaning. Others go with what looks right that day. Both work just as well.

How to Care for Flower Earrings
A little care keeps them looking good over time.
- Store them separately: Helps avoid small scratches and tangling.
- Wipe after wearing: Keeps the surface clean and ready for next time.
- Keep away from water when possible: Helps maintain the finish and detail.
- Use gentle cleaning methods: Especially for pieces with stones or enamel.
